Митрова стена
Митрова стена is a peak in Opština Ljubovija, Mačva District, Central Serbia and has an elevation of 842 metres. Митрова стена is situated nearby to the locality Мирош, as well as near Равна.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Gornje Košlje is a village in Serbia. It is situated in the Ljubovija municipality, in the Mačva District of Central Serbia. The village had a Serb ethnic majority and a population of 649 in 2002.

Grčić is a village in Serbia. It is situated in the Ljubovija municipality, in the Mačva District of Central Serbia. In 2002 the village had a population of 334, all of whom were ethnic Serbs.

Savković is a village in Serbia. It is situated in the Ljubovija municipality, in the Mačva District of Central Serbia. The village had a Serb ethnic majority and a population of 321 in 2002.
